3. None of the coins I hold appreciate in value, is there any hope?

I'm afraid you can only ask yourself this question.

We can think about it ourselves: Is it because the coin itself has problems or the market has temporarily ignored it? If the coin has no problems and the market has temporarily ignored it, then it is not a big problem. Because in a bull market, basically every track will rotate, and as long as the coin has no problems, it will rotate sooner or later.

If you are not sure whether your coin has any problem, you can recall why you bought it in the first place and check whether your reason for buying it is still correct.

If you can't answer any of these questions, it means that you still don't understand it. Since you don't understand it, you are upset and feel hopeless, so you might as well just exchange it all for Bitcoin and Ethereum.

4. I just entered the cryptocurrency circle and have not experienced the complete bull and bear market, so I have no idea of ​​the risks. In 2021, I mortgaged my house at the end of the bull market, and then suffered for three years. Only this year did I see hope.

When I saw this reader’s message, I was really worried for him.

I have always advocated that investment must be made with spare money, and never with money that affects your life, and certainly not by mortgaging assets to raise capital.

The risk of operating with such a high leverage is very high. I think I was lucky that there was no problem with this operation, but everyone's luck is limited. Once the luck is not so good once, all the previous efforts will be wasted.

In addition, even if the final result is good, the process of operating with such a high leverage is very destructive to people's psychology and physiology. In this process, people live in fear and anxiety every day, and it is very likely that they will have psychological and physical problems before they see the fruits of victory. Once the body has problems, no amount of money can help.

5. I read Vitalik’s article, which mentioned that if faced with a quantum attack, Ethereum can adopt a rollback approach. What do you think of this approach?

I understand that what Vitalik said is a measure for extreme situations. However, if this situation really happens, it is not surprising that Vitalik did this, because Ethereum did this after the last DAO incident.

I think this kind of thing should be avoided as much as possible. Because once it happens, whether it is rolled back or not, it will damage the consensus of at least half of the community.

In addition, I think the probability of this happening is very low, and anti-quantum attacks have already been deployed and arranged in the future development path of Ethereum. The Ethereum community also has a team dedicated to researching anti-quantum attacks.

So overall I’m not too worried about Ethereum being attacked by quantum attacks.
